How to Install Theme on WordPress Manually Or on Cpanel

Are you ready to give your WordPress site a fresh look but feel overwhelmed by the idea of installing a new theme? You’re not alone!

With so many themes available and different methods to install them, it’s easy to feel confused. But don’t worry; this article is here to guide you through the process of installing a theme on WordPress manually or using cPanel, making it simple and stress-free.

Imagine your website standing out with a design that captures your audience’s attention. By learning how to install themes effectively, you’re not just changing the look; you’re enhancing the user experience, boosting your site’s appeal, and potentially increasing your engagement rates. This is your chance to transform your website into something truly special. In this guide, you’ll discover step-by-step instructions that are easy to follow, even if you’re a beginner. No complicated jargon or confusing tech-talk—just straightforward advice to get your site looking exactly how you want. Whether you prefer a manual approach or using cPanel, we’ve got you covered. Let’s dive in and unlock the potential of your website!

Choosing The Right Theme

Selecting the best theme is very important for your site. A good theme makes your site look nice. It helps visitors stay longer. Think about your site’s purpose. Do you want a blog? Or maybe a shop? Choose a theme that matches your needs. Check the theme’s reviews. Make sure others like it. Look at how it works on phones. Most people use phones to browse. A theme should be easy to use. It must load quickly. Slow sites lose visitors. Think about custom options. Can you change colors? Fonts? This helps your site look special. Try free themes first. If you need more features, buy one later. Choose wisely and make your site amazing!

Downloading The Theme Files

How to Install Theme on WordPress Manually Or on Cpanel

First, visit the theme website. Find the theme you like. Click on the download button. The theme files will save on your computer. These files are usually in a ZIP format. Do not unzip them yet. You will need this ZIP file later.

Ensure your theme is compatible with your WordPress version. Check for any specific requirements the theme might have. Save the theme file in a place you can easily find. This will make the next steps easier.

Manual Installation Via WordPress Dashboard

Explore manual theme installation via WordPress dashboard or cPanel. Navigate to “Appearance” and select “Themes. ” Upload your theme zip file and activate it. Simple steps ensure your site gets a fresh look quickly.

Accessing The Themes Section

Start by logging into your WordPress dashboard. Find the Appearance option on the sidebar. Click it to open the Themes section. This section shows all themes you have.

Uploading The Theme

To upload a new theme, click the Add New button. At the top, find the Upload Theme option. Click it to upload the theme file from your computer. Ensure the file is in .zip format. Once uploaded, WordPress will handle the installation.

Activating The Theme

After installation, find the theme you uploaded in the list. Click Activate to make it your site’s theme. Your site will now use this theme. Check your site to see how it looks.

How to Install Theme on WordPress Manually Or on Cpanel

Credit: radargit.com

Installing Theme Via Cpanel

How to Install Theme on WordPress Manually Or on cPanel

Find the cPanel dashboard in your hosting account. Search for File Manager. Click on it to open. This is where all your website files are. You need to go to the public_html folder. This is where WordPress is installed. Look for the wp-content folder. Inside, you will find the themes folder. This is where you will upload your new theme files.

Open the themes folder in File Manager. Click the Upload button. Now, choose your theme ZIP file. Wait until the upload is complete. Make sure the file is fully uploaded. You will see a success message. The theme file will now appear in the themes folder.

Find the uploaded ZIP file in the themes folder. Right-click on it. Select Extract from the options. A small window will appear. Click Extract Files. The theme files will unpack here. After extraction, you can see a new folder. This is your theme folder.

Log in to your WordPress dashboard. Go to the Appearance section. Click on Themes. You will see your new theme here. Click Activate to make it live. Your website will now use the new theme. Check if everything looks good.

Troubleshooting Common Issues

Installing a WordPress theme manually or via cPanel can lead to common issues. Ensure compatibility with your WordPress version. Check file permissions for smooth theme activation.

Theme Not Appearing

Sometimes, the theme won’t show up after installing. Check if the theme is activated. Visit the WordPress dashboard. Go to Appearance. Click on Themes. Ensure the desired theme is active. If the theme is not there, re-upload the theme files. Use FTP or Cpanel to manually upload the theme again.

Resolving File Upload Errors

Errors can occur during theme upload. Check your file size limit. WordPress has a limit on upload size. Increase the limit in the php.ini file. You can also try uploading via FTP or Cpanel. This bypasses file size restrictions. Ensure file permissions are correct. Incorrect permissions can block uploads.

Fixing Broken Themes

A theme might break after installation. Check for missing files. Open the theme folder. Verify all files are present. If files are missing, re-upload the theme. Check compatibility with your WordPress version. Sometimes themes aren’t compatible with newer versions. Update the theme or WordPress to fix this issue.

How to Install Theme on WordPress Manually Or on Cpanel

Credit: www.navohosting.com

Best Practices For Theme Installation

How to Install Theme on WordPress Manually Or on Cpanel

Before installing a new theme, backup your site. This keeps your data safe. Use a plugin or do it manually. Backups protect your work. If something goes wrong, you can restore everything. It’s like keeping a copy of your homework.

Check if the theme works with your site. Try it on a test site first. This helps avoid problems. See if all parts of your site look right. Make sure nothing breaks. It’s like trying on new shoes before buying.

After installation, customize the theme. Change colors, fonts, and layout. Make it look unique. Use the customizer tool in WordPress. You can add your logo and images. It’s like decorating your room just the way you like it.

How to Install Theme on WordPress Manually Or on Cpanel

Credit: www.youtube.com

Frequently Asked Questions

How Do I Manually Install A WordPress Theme?

To manually install a WordPress theme, download the theme’s ZIP file. Log into your WordPress dashboard, navigate to Appearance > Themes, and click “Add New. ” Select “Upload Theme,” choose the ZIP file, and click “Install Now. ” Once uploaded, activate the theme to apply it to your site.

What Is Cpanel In WordPress Theme Installation?

CPanel is a web hosting control panel that simplifies WordPress theme installations. Access your hosting account’s cPanel, go to the File Manager, and navigate to the “wp-content/themes” directory. Upload your theme’s ZIP file, extract it, and activate it through the WordPress dashboard under Appearance > Themes.

Can I Install Any Theme On WordPress?

Yes, you can install any WordPress-compatible theme on your site. Ensure the theme is from a reliable source and compatible with your WordPress version. Always check for theme updates and compatibility to maintain site performance and security.

Why Can’t I Upload My Theme In WordPress?

Inability to upload a theme may result from file size limits or incorrect file format. Ensure your theme file is in ZIP format and within the upload size limit set by your hosting provider. Adjust these settings in php. ini or contact your hosting support for assistance.

Conclusion

Installing a theme on WordPress is simple and rewarding. Follow the steps carefully. Choose the manual method or use cPanel. Both methods are effective. Ensure your theme is compatible with WordPress. Back up your site before changes. This prevents data loss.

Themes enhance your site’s appearance and functionality. Experiment with different themes. Find the one that suits your brand best. Now, you can confidently install themes and improve your site. Enjoy the new look and feel of your WordPress site. Happy theming!

Table of Contents

Share the post